Augusta tech students receive toolships from foundation
Steve Masse, Town Fair Tire regional manager for Maine, recently presented four Town Fair Tire Foundation Toolships to students at Capital Area Technical Center. Each one of the $500 toolships went to graduating seniors entering the workforce to allow them to purchase tools and equipment necessary to begin their careers, according to a news release […]

Did Harry Styles record part of his latest album in central Maine?
Maine-raised songwriter Amy Allen co-wrote one of the tracks on the British popstar’s new album, but fans think there’s another Maine connection — to a farm in Monmouth.

New law to help tackle invasive plants that have troubled Cobbossee Lake for nearly 5 years
State task force must submit report by Jan. 15, 2023, with policy recommendations for better controlling invasive aquatic plant species at Maine lakes.
